Understanding the Role of Psychiatrists: A Comprehensive Guide
Psychiatrists are important figures in the health care landscape, focusing on detecting, treating, and preventing mental health disorders. With the increasing recognition of mental disorder and the complexity surrounding it, the function of psychiatrists has actually acquired significant attention. This post provides a comprehensive insight into the field of psychiatry, including what a psychiatrist does, the various treatment methods they utilize, and the growing requirement for mental health specialists in today's society.
What is Psychiatry?
psychiatry private is a branch of medicine concentrated on the diagnosis, treatment, and prevention of mental health disorders. Psychiatrists are medical doctors who have actually completed specialized training in mental health, incorporating different approaches of care such as medication management, psychotherapy, and other therapeutic interventions.

Mental health has progressively come into the spotlight due to increasing awareness about its critical role in total wellness. With approximately one in five adults in the U.S. experiencing mental disorder each year, the need for qualified psychiatrists can not be overemphasized.
Aspects Contributing to the Need for Psychiatrists
Increased Prevalence of Mental Health Disorders:
Stressors such as the COVID-19 pandemic, financial obstacles, and social seclusion have highlighted the requirement for mental health assistance.
Stigma Reduction:
Growing social approval of mental health awareness encourages individuals to look for help, resulting in an increased client base for psychiatrists.
Aging Population:
As the population ages, mental health problems associated with aging, such as dementia and depression, require specific care and attention.
Integrated Care Models:
The combination of mental health in primary health care settings stresses the role of psychiatrists in holistic patient management.Kinds Of Mental Health Disorders Treated by Psychiatrists

What qualifications do psychiatrists require?
Psychiatrists should complete a Bachelor's degree followed by a medical degree (MD or DO), a residency in psychiatry, and often additional fellowship training for expertise.
2. How do I understand if I need to see a psychiatrist?
If you're experiencing extended sensations of unhappiness, stress and anxiety, changes in state of mind, or have trouble with everyday activities, it may be useful to seek advice from with a psychiatrist.
3. What can I anticipate throughout a psychiatric evaluation?
A comprehensive assessment normally consists of an evaluation of case history, a conversation of signs, and potentially standardized questionnaires to assist in diagnosis.
4. Are psychiatric treatments effective?
Psychiatric treatments can be extremely effective. Nevertheless, individual actions differ, and it might take some time to find the ideal treatment plan.
5. Can I seek advice from a psychiatrist online?
Yes, telepsychiatry has gained prominence, allowing clients to seek advice from psychiatrists remotely through video or telephone call.
